Zhejiang energy storage is expected to grow by 30

Combined with Zhejiang''s energy storage scale of about 100MW at the end of 2021 and its cumulative installed capacity target of 3GW in 2025, Zhejiang''s new energy storage is expected to achieve nearly 30-fold growth

Is energy storage a new technology?

Energy storage is not a new technology. The earliest gravity-based pumped storage system was developed in Switzerland in 1907 and has since been widely applied globally. However, from an industry perspective, energy storage is still in its early stages of development.
